Here are some travel tips that can help you have a more enjoyable and stress-free trip from our Disney Blog:

  1. Plan ahead: Do your research and plan your itinerary in advance. This will help you make the most of your time and avoid any last-minute stress.
  2. Pack light: Pack only what you need and try to travel with carry-on luggage if possible. This will save you time and hassle at the airport, and make it easier to move around.
  3. Be flexible: While it’s important to have a plan, it’s also important to be flexible and open to changes. Unexpected things can happen while traveling, so be prepared to adjust your plans as needed.
  4. Stay connected: Make sure you have access to the internet while traveling, either through your phone or by using a portable wifi device. This will help you stay connected with loved ones and make it easier to navigate new places.
  5. Stay safe: Be aware of your surroundings and take necessary precautions to stay safe while traveling. This could include things like avoiding dark alleys at night, staying away from unlicensed taxis, and not flashing expensive items in public.
  6. Try local food: One of the best parts of traveling is trying new foods. Be adventurous and try local cuisine, but also be cautious and make sure the food is safe to eat.
  7. Respect local customs: Be respectful of local customs and traditions, and dress appropriately when visiting religious sites or conservative areas.
  8. Stay hydrated: Traveling can be dehydrating, especially if you’re flying or visiting hot climates. Drink plenty of water and avoid excessive alcohol or caffeine consumption.
  9. Take breaks: Traveling can be exhausting, so make sure to take breaks and rest when you need to. This will help you avoid burnout and stay energized for your trip.
  10. Have fun: Finally, remember to have fun! Traveling is an amazing opportunity to explore new places, meet new people, and create unforgettable memories. Enjoy every moment of your journey.
